This thesis demonstrates techniques that provide faster and more accurate solutions to a variety of problems in machine learning and signal processing. The author proposes a "greedy" algorithm, deriving sparse solutions with guarantees of optimality. The use of this algorithm removes many of the inaccuracies that occurred with the use of previous models.

About the author

Dr. Bahmani completed his thesis at Carnegie Mellon University and is currently employed by the Georgia Institute of Technology.
